Abstract

An electronic device includes a storage unit, an audio playback unit, a display unit, and a timer. The storage unit stores audio files and lyrics associated with the audio files. The audio playback unit plays the audio files. The display unit shows the lyrics and is a touch-enabled display. The method includes directing the audio playback unit to play an audio file back, implementing the timer, directing the display unit to show the lyric content, determining the lyric content displayed corresponding to the contact position and determining a time tag before the determined lyric content according to the recorded time; and updating the time tag with the determined time tag before the determined lyric content with the determined time tag when the lyric content is not displayed synchronously with the current audio file.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An electronic device comprising:
 a storage unit to store audio files and lyrics associated with the corresponding audio files;   an audio playback unit to play the audio files stored in the storage unit;   a display unit to display the lyric associated with the active audio file, the display unit being a touch-enabled display;   a timer; and   a processor to direct the audio playback unit to play the audio file and implement the timer, control the display unit to show lyric content of the lyric associated with the audio file lyric content being played, further determine a touch point on the display unit, and determine a lyric content corresponding to the portion of the active audio file being played displayed on the same row of the touch point of the display unit, and determine a time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content according to the recorded time of the timer, and further update the time tag with the determined time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content when the lyric does not match the active audio file.   
     
     
         2 . The electronic device as described in  claim 1 , wherein each of the lyrics and the associated audio file has the same filename, but the different filename extension. 
     
     
         3 . The electronic device as described in  claim 1 , wherein the processor further determines whether the lyric associated with the active audio file is stored in the storage unit, if the lyric associated with the played audio file is not stored in the storage unit, the processor is to direct the display unit to display a user interface to prompt to input the lyric or download the lyric through Internet, and further associate the lyric with the active audio file. 
     
     
         4 . The electronic device as described in  claim 1 , wherein the processor updates the time tag with the determined time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content when the lyric is not displayed synchronously with the active audio file specifically comprises: the processor adds the determined time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content if there is not a time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content, and replaces the existing time tag with the determined time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content if the existing time tag does not match the determined time tag corresponding to the determined lyric content. 
     
     
         5 . The electronic device as described in  claim 1 , wherein the processor further stores the modified lyric to the storage unit. 
     
     
         6 . The electronic device as described in  claim 1 , wherein the processor is further to reset the timer when the played audio file is played back.
